Writing is a great way to express our feelings in a meaningful way while exploring who we are and sparking creativity. Keeping a journal is a wonderful way to record our ideas through writing, drawing and collage.

Journaling is a great way to express ourselves while helping to better understand our feelings. It can help clear out our mind "clutter," while allowing us to feel relaxed and calm. In a sense, it transfers our thoughts and feelings from our busy minds, onto paper. 

There are many ways to use a journal and there is no right or wrong way to do it.  While some people may wish to just start writing whatever is on their mind others may rather have a theme or topic they are writing about.

 

You can use your journal like a diary and write whatever is on your mind at the time, you could write a story or a poem, create a collage or piece of art or use your journal like a sketch book and doodle!

Some ideas to get you started:

Design your own cover page for the front of your book! 
 
Draw an image of a favorite memory.
Draw a self portrait and collage facts all about YOU!
Write a poem, a story or write a song!
